Digital Media; 'Outpouring' Workshop

On Wednesday 10th June, Year 10 pupils, participated in a two hour workshop with the Nerve Centre, Belfast as part of their 'Outpouring' Project. During this workshop, pupils explored what it means to be a young person in Northern Ireland today. This creative, cross-curricular workshop integrated History, Art and Design, Digital Media and imaginative thinking, drawing on materials from the Northern Ireland Screen’s Digital Film Archive.
Pupils analysed footage showing the experiences of young people in N.I. over the past 50 years. They then used this as inspiration to create a Digital artwork using the app Procreate on the iPad.
This engaging and inspiring workshop was thoroughly enjoyed by all pupils and we would like to extend our sincere thanks to the Nerve Centre, Belfast for facilitating it.

The inaugural ERGS Junior Golf Day took place on 9th June with Castle Hume kindly hosting this event. 20 budding Rory McIlroy's headed out to play on a wet but playable course with bags full of golf balls and no doubt some what lighter on their return! Despite the forecast and early rain before the first tee time at 10am, the conditions improved throughout the day.

As is the nature of the game there were some great shots that will last long in the memory and some not so good ones that are quickly forgotten. The cry of FORE echoed regularly around the course. The values of camaraderie, respect and resilience were all on display to varying degrees. For most this was their first experience of playing 18 holes on a course with an average round time of 5 hours.

We hope to provide the Seniors (Yrs 11-14) with a similar opportunity once they are back in school in September. Once a playing panel has been established then selection can begin for representation to the Ulster Schools Golf Ireland events.

Perpetual trophies for both the Junior and Senior competitions have been sourced and will be presented at the start of next term to each winner in what is hoped will become annual events.

If you are interested in taking up the game please speak to the Junior Convenors at the local clubs of Castle Hume GC, Enniskillen GC, Clogher Valley GC or indeed clubs further afield. All clubs are keen to promote Junior Golf opportunities.
